This stamp was issued in the immediate aftermath of the Khmer Rouge regime's fall. Stamps from this period often reflect the nation's efforts to rebuild and re-establish international connections after a period of extreme isolation and devastation.
Issued in 1980, this stamp marks the beginning of the People's Republic of Kampuchea, a state established following the ousting of Pol Pot's Khmer Rouge by Vietnamese forces in late 1979. The country remained in a state of civil conflict throughout the decade.
